The memory in my edit sessions fluctuates massively each time I launch a session
Please select what you are reporting on:
Unreal Editor for Fortnite
What Type of Bug are you experiencing?
Memory
Steps to Reproduce
Create a large island up roughly 94 000 memory.
Add a variety of devices such as triggers, mutators, item granters, teleporters, trackers, accolades, barriers, hud messages, player markers, RNG devices, analytics devices, popup dialogue devices, timers (all included in my map)
Repeatedly leave and reopen a new edit session
The memory will be substantially different either by a few hundred or a few thousand.
Expected Result
I would expect the memory to stay the same regardless of how many times I quit and join new edit sessions.
Observed Result
The memory is changing every time i launch a new session, sometimes by hundreds, and in this case, by 6000 - which forced my island over budget.

@Brandisnappy I have a message from one of our programmers -
The difference in memory used is related to Item Granter devices with multiple items. When the thermometer samples their memory use, whichever item is currently being previewed from that list will be contributing to the cost.
They also mentioned this process will get better in a future update.
